Luke 12:10-12
International Standard Version
10 Everyone who speaks a word against the Son of Man will be forgiven, but the person who blasphemes against the Holy Spirit won’t be forgiven. 11 When people[a] bring you before synagogue leaders,[b] rulers, or authorities, don’t worry about how you will defend yourselves or what[c] you will say, 12 because at that time the Holy Spirit will teach you what you are to say.”

Luke 12:10-12
New International Version
10 And everyone who speaks a word against the Son of Man(A) will be forgiven, but anyone who blasphemes against the Holy Spirit will not be forgiven.(B)
11 “When you are brought before synagogues, rulers and authorities, do not worry about how you will defend yourselves or what you will say,(C) 12 for the Holy Spirit will teach you at that time what you should say.”(D)
